Bright Magenta is seeking a highly organized and execution focused Executive Assistant to support the Founder & Executive Director and contribute to operational coordination across projects.
This position combines executive support, event coordination, supplier management, structured research, documentation control, and cross team follow up. The role is designed to evolve into an operations leadership position based on performance.
